Naval Architect
NASSCO Norfolk, VA, USA
Position Summary: General Dynamics NASSCO in Norfolk, VA, is looking for an experienced Naval Architect to join the Engineering department. The Naval Architect will provide essential engineering support for ship repair projects across various sites. The role involves communicating and coordinating with trades, planning functions, and project teams, and demands a high level of specialized knowledge in naval architecture. The successful candidate will be engaged in designing dry dock block arrangements, preparing mooring plans, and supporting maintenance and repair work for infrastructure and dock equipment. Key Responsibilities: Conduct stability and dry dock block loading analysis to support U.S. Navy vessel docking. Design dry dock block arrangements and detailed mooring layouts to comply with heavy weather requirements. Develop line handling drawings for vessel movements and prepare pumping plans.
